The difference between keeping Blake and letting him go and paying for him anyways is merely the cost of a backup qb.  You actually can get a decent backup for around $4.5 mil, but if you want a decent backup who can potentially start for an extended time, it's going to cost you more. I actually love the idea of actually letting Blake start next year while drafting a rookie who can take over mid-season when he's ready.

I tend to agree but I think the team put themselves in a bind by essentially saying Blake isn't coming back. I don't think any of these rookies will be good enough to start day 1 and if I'm right that means you need a veteran to begin the season. The money we save by cutting Blake isn't that much and probably wouldn't land us a player better than Blake. So we could find ourselves in this tough spot where we are forced to start a rookie earlier than we want or a veteran on the level of Kessler which signals a wasted season before it even begins.  When our best bet may actually be to just keep Bortles, who we know we can win with when the team stays healthy, and groom the rookie until they are ready to start which would hopefully be sooner rather than later.
